The Ballroom
Situated within the manor house is the Regency ballroom. A lavish and opulent ceremony room decorated with magnificent family portraits, delicate chandeliers, gilded mirrors and elegant candelabras. The regency ballroom allows 102 family and friends to share the joyous moment of exchanging vows. There is an option to extend the ballroom capacity by adding a marquee extension allowing up to 140 guests.

The Church Service
If you fancy a church service, Maunsel House is located only a short walk from St Michael’s Church, which is one of the smallest churches in England and a beautiful Somerset wedding venue. An enchanting candlelit Saxon Chapel, this charming church seats up to 50 guests. The famous author Geoffrey Chaucer based his character ‘The Wife of Bath’ on a local lady who was married there 5 times.
For larger church ceremonies, there are two other Church of England churches within the Parish: St Peter’s in North Newton, which seats 150 and The Minister Church, St. Mary the Virgin in North Petherton, which seats 250. With both located within a 5-minute drive from the Maunsel Estate, we are able to use either of these beautiful churches as your wedding venue and hold your reception here at the house afterwards.
